Output 7562f0ddd4eef23643381ef6c2e62900913de5db07196380624e1983d370799f:15

value
1070000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1caf0f7196dc3ee9eb043b06f424fb591c8af778 OP_EQUALVERIFY OP_CHECKSIG
address
13cfdn1VmFjE76oWWNrzLGhnWvfnmKnd8i
transaction
7562f0ddd4eef23643381ef6c2e62900913de5db07196380624e1983d370799f
spent
true